Tomorrow, 24th November, the doors of London’s Business Design Centre will be thrown open for Sleep, Europe’s exhibition and conference for the global hospitality industry, development and architectural community. Now in its 10th edition, the two-day conference and exhibition brings together professionals from across the hotel design, development and architecture industries for networking events, discussions and product showcases.

Five design teams including The Studio at Harrods and Areen Hospitality will each propose a concept for a guest suite in this year’s Sleep Set built-room competition – basing their ideas on fairy tales and folklore. Each team will explain their response to the brief during a conference session. The winning team will be announced on 24 November 2015 at 7pm in the Sleep Bar, which has been designed by London studio Conran+Partners.
Also at this hospitality event, multidisciplinary practice Il Prisma will create the Social Harbour – described by the organisers as a “refuge for new nomads, digital travellers and smart workers to express individuality as well as seek like-minded tribes”.Multidisciplinary practice Il Prisma Group, which has pioneered a revolution in attitude towards how we use interior space with its mission to redefine habits, will create the Social Harbour.

At the entrance to Sleep will be an installation by luxury lighting manufacturer Preciosa – Souls is series of simple graceful elliptical forms in Bohemian glass that will appear to float above the lobby. Quintessential British brand Timorous Beasties is to debut with hand printed and digitally printed wallpapers and fabrics, vinyl wallcoverings, concrete tiles, laces and granites. Also exhibiting for the first time, Johnson Tiles will be exhibiting new range launches and previewing its new autumn winter collections featuring design led wall and floor tile ranges.

Newcomer Mineheart will feature its design fairytale, a collection of playful and eccentric designs of wallpaper, lighting and home accessories; Coco Wolf has collaborated with Holland & Sherry to launch their new range of upholstered outdoor furniture at Sleep; and bathroom brand-leader Dornbracht will be showcasing its newly launched elegant CL.1 fitting with striking and innovative features.
